George Nelson

George Nelson described moments of creative inspiration as “zaps”—and he had a lot of them over his 50-year career. One led to the Storagewall, the first modular storage system. The groundbreaking design caught the attention of Herman Miller founder D.J. De Pree, who asked Nelson to be our director of design. As Nelson noted admiringly that Herman Miller “is not playing follow-the-leader,” he helped us shepherd design into the modern era.
